Narrated Qatada:
We used to visit Anas bin Malik while his baker was standing (and baking). Anas would say, "Eat! I do not know that the Prophet (ﷺ) had ever seen well-baked bread till he met Allah, nor had he ever seen a roasted sheep with his own eyes." (FR)
Reference (FR): Sahih al-Bukhari 5421 (FR)
